The announcement covers ADIC's StorNext(R) data management software, a policy-based data management solution that helps to provide companies with a foundation for ILM. StorNext is certified under the HP ILM partner program and is now available through the HP sales force under terms of a worldwide reseller agreement.

About StorNext

ADIC's StorNext(R) is policy-based data management software that provides the Information Lifecycle Management (ILM) foundation for organizations that derive significant value from a growing volume of business-critical data that must be accessed, protected, and retained appropriately as its value changes over time. For more than five years, StorNext technology has been successfully implemented by leading organizations that manage large volumes of business-critical data as a source of competitive advantage.
